Mission and Program Overview

Mission

Teachers credit union is a not-for-profit member owned organization. Our goal is to provide the best possible financial services to our members at competitive rates and to maintain the credit union's long-term financial stability.

Governance Explanations

Members or stockholder classes and rights Part VI line 6

The organization consists of members. To be a member, one must have a share/savings account. Each member has one vote to elect the governing body (Board of Directors).

Member election for additional members Part VI line 7A

The Board of Directors is elected by the membership utilizing their one vote per member.o8

Governing body decisions Part VI line 7B

Each member has one vote to utilize in ratifying significant decisions beyond the authority of the Board as outlined in the organization's bylaws. Any decision to dissolve or merge the organization requires approval of membership, unless mandated by regulatory agency (i.e., NCUA, Wisconsin Office of Credit Unions).

Form 990 governing body review Part VI line 11

Management and the Board of Directors review the prepared 990 form before it is filed.

Conflict of interest policy compliance Part VI line 12C

Annually, the CEO reviews employee, Board of Director, and their family'saccounts for conflicts of interest.

CEO executive director top management comp Part VI line 15A

The Wisconsin League's Compensations survey is reviewed for comparison & recommendation purposes with the Board of Directors.

Other officer or key employee compensation Part VI line 15B

The Wisconsin League's Compensations survey is reviewed for comparison & recommendation purposes with the Board of Directors.

Governing documents etc available to public Part VI line 19

Updated financial statement is posted monthly in our credit union lobby.
